The role of Salaried GP at Dream Medical requires a passion for fast-paced treatment and an integral part of a purpose-built centre in the picturesque County of Essex. You will work closely with a strong community team, including community nurses and HCA's, to deliver comprehensive primary care services.

Undertake a variety of duties including:

  • surgery consultations
  • telephone (or other) consultations and queries
  • home visits
  • checking and signing repeat prescriptions
  • dealing with queries, paperwork and correspondence

Make professional, autonomous decisions. Assess the healthcare needs of patients & screen for disease risk factors and early signs of illness while developing treatment and associated care plans. Provide counselling and health education. Refer patients to other care providers as required. Record clear and contemporaneous consultation notes. Champion the practice clinical governance programme & work with the Service Senior Management Team on clinical governance and service issues. Compile and issue computer-generated acute and repeat prescriptions. Support other members of the practice clinical team by providing clinical supervision as required.

We are looking for GP's with the following qualifications and experience to apply for this role:

  • Full and current unrestricted GMC (UK) registration on the GP Register
  • MRCGP (or working towards it)
  • Excellent command of the English Language – both verbal and written
  • GP Vocational or additional experience in general practice
  • Knowledge of the NHS & understanding of clinical governance
  • Able to work under pressure and within an ever changing environment as there is a Walk in aspect to this position
  • Hold a full and valid driving licence, own a car and be prepared to use it for business mileage
